On 05/11/2011 12:15 PM, Stefan Hajnoczi wrote:
> +#ifdef __i386__
> + asm volatile(
> + "mov %%esp, %%ebx;"
> + "mov %0, %%esp;"
> + "pushl %1;"
> + "call _trampoline;"
> + "mov %%ebx, %%esp;"
> + : : "r" (co->stack + co->stack_size), "r" (co) : "ebx"
> + );
This is incomplete, it should set FS:[4] and FS:[8] to top and bottom of
stack respectively, otherwise exception handling (including SIGSEGV) is
broken. But I think for Windows it's anyway better to use fibers.
